  1. Calcium for Strong Bones: Milk is renowned for its high calcium content, which is crucial for the development and maintenance of strong and healthy bones.
  2. Enhanced Muscle Function: Calcium in milk plays a significant role in muscle contractions, making it vital for overall muscle function and physical strength.
  3. Supports Heart Health: Adequate calcium intake, as provided by milk, can help regulate blood pressure and reduce the risk of cardiovascular issues.
  4. Bone Density Maintenance: Drinking milk can help prevent the loss of bone density, which becomes more important as we age, ensuring that our bones remain strong.
  5. Prevents Osteoporosis: Regular milk consumption can reduce the risk of osteoporosis, a condition characterized by brittle bones, particularly in older adults.
  6. Essential for Growth: Children and teenagers need sufficient calcium for proper growth and development, and milk is a natural source to meet these needs.
  7. Optimal Dental Health: Calcium also supports dental health by fortifying teeth and preventing tooth decay and gum diseases.
  8. Muscle Recovery: After physical activities, the protein content in milk aids in muscle recovery, promoting overall physical strength.
  9. Balanced Nutrition: Milk offers a balanced mix of macronutrients, including protein and healthy fats, providing an energy source for strength and vitality.
  10. Immune System Support: Milk is a source of vitamins and minerals, like vitamin D and magnesium, that contribute to a robust immune system, helping the body fight illness.
  11. Overall Well-Being: By giving strength and calcium, milk promotes overall well-being, ensuring that your body has the necessary tools to thrive and stay active throughout life.

Best Time Consume Milk

The ideal time to drink milk ultimately relies on your own preferences and nutritional requirements. The secret to enjoying milk's many advantages is to adjust your milk consumption to meet your daily schedule and lifestyle.

  • Early Morning Drink: Consuming milk in the morning, on an empty stomach, is a fantastic way to kickstart your day. It provides a gentle energy boost and ensures efficient absorption of nutrients, including calcium, for strong bones and better metabolism.
  • Pre-Bedtime Ritual: Having a warm glass of milk before bedtime is a well-loved tradition for good reason. It's a natural sedative, aiding in relaxation and promoting sound sleep. This is due to the presence of tryptophan, an amino acid that supports the production of serotonin, a precursor to melatonin, which regulates your sleep-wake cycle.
  • Post-Workout Recovery: After a strenuous workout, milk is an excellent choice for replenishing energy and promoting muscle recovery. Its blend of protein, carbohydrates, and essential nutrients can help soothe tired muscles and reduce the risk of post-exercise cramping.
  • With Meals for Nutrient Synergy: Milk can be a valuable addition to your meals, as it complements the absorption of other nutrients. When paired with a balanced diet, milk can enhance the absorption of essential vitamins and minerals, offering comprehensive nourishment.
  • Between Meals as a Healthy Snack: A glass of milk can serve as a satisfying and nutritious snack between meals. It helps keep hunger at bay, offers a dose of protein, and can be a healthier alternative to sugary or processed snacks, supporting weight management and providing essential nutrients.

Nutritional Content of Milk

A single glass of milk has a nutritional symphony for good health. It is a nutrient-dense powerhouse with a potent combination of protein, calcium, vitamins, and minerals that fuels your body and promotes your wellbeing. 

The growth and repair of muscles depend on high-quality protein, which is abundant in milk. It is the foundation of healthy, strong bones, with its high calcium concentration ensuring this.

Milk also contains a variety of vitamins, such as vitamin D for calcium absorption, vitamin A for healthy skin, and vitamin B vitamins for energy. Potassium, magnesium, and phosphorus are among the minerals in it, and they are all essential for a variety of body processes. 

So, when you grab for that glass of milk, know that you're not just enjoying a drink but also taking part in a culinary masterpiece that feeds your body from the inside out.

Nutrient Amount per 1 Cup (240 ml)
Calories 149
Protein 7.7 grams
Fat 7.9 grams
Carbohydrates 11.7 grams
Sugar 11.7 grams
Fiber 0 grams
Calcium 276 mg (27.6% DV)
Vitamin D 2.5 mcg (12.5% DV)
Vitamin A 112 mcg (11.2% DV)
Vitamin B12 1.1 mcg (18.3% DV)
Phosphorus 205 mg (20.5% DV)
Potassium 366 mg (10.5% DV)
Riboflavin (B2) 0.4 mg (25% DV)
Niacin (B3) 0.1 mg (0.5% DV)
